No hourly fees for glider-usage, but any active member of the club
pays an all-inclusive price that covers ALL the winch launches and
ALL the flying time (at the moment 259 Euro/year).


That's significantly less than any "beginner to solo" package I have
ever seen. The total (fees plus the all-inclusive price) is also lower
than the annual fee at many clubs.
So, given that - after the fees - flying is essentially free, how do
you balance supply and demand? Time limits? Long queues on good days?
